Gainesville's subtropical climate is perfect for a Cottage garden, but it's essential to consider the USDA Hardiness Zone 9a. Choosing plants that thrive in this zone ensures a flourishing and low-maintenance garden.

Phlox offers a burst of color and is perfect for adding vibrancy to Cottage gardens in Gainesville, Florida.
Known for its hardiness and variety of colors, Daylilies are excellent for Cottage gardens in Gainesville.
Shasta Daisies bring a classic cottage look with their cheerful blooms, ideal for Florida gardens.
Coreopsis offers drought tolerance and sunny yellow blooms, perfect for local gardens.
Echinacea is notable for its medicinal properties and attracts pollinators, excellent for a Cottage garden.
Gaura adds a whimsical, airy feeling to your garden with its delicate flowers, thriving in Gainesville's climate.
Miscanthus provides height and texture to Cottage gardens with its elegant plumes, perfect for Gainesville.
Fountain Grass adds graceful movement and looks stunning bordering garden paths.
Known for its stunning pink seed heads, Muhly Grass is an eye-catching addition to any Cottage garden.
Crepe Myrtle offers vibrant summer blooms and is a staple in Gainesville Cottage gardens.
Magnolias provide beautiful large flowers and an enchanting fragrance, perfect for a Cottage garden.
Dogwoods bring seasonal interest with their stunning spring flowers and attractive fall foliage.
